What does carefully the adverb mean?

The adverb "carefully" means with great care and attention to detail. It emphasizes that something is done with precision, thoughtfulness, and a focus on avoiding mistakes or errors.

Here are some ways "carefully" can be used:

* "She carefully packed her suitcase for the trip." (This means she took her time and made sure everything was organized and secure.)

* "The doctor carefully examined the patient." (This means the doctor was thorough and attentive during the examination.)

* "He carefully explained the instructions." (This means he spoke clearly and made sure the listener understood.)

"Carefully" can also imply a sense of caution or being mindful of potential risks or consequences:

* "Drive carefully on icy roads." (This means to be alert and avoid any actions that could lead to an accident.)

* "Handle the glassware carefully, it's very fragile." (This means to be gentle and avoid dropping or breaking the glassware.)

The meaning of "carefully" can sometimes vary slightly depending on the context, but it generally conveys the idea of attentiveness, thoroughness, and a desire to avoid mistakes or negative outcomes.
